@Rafi Bin Tofa: Thank you for trying to improve the coverage of Bangladesh-related topics. Anyone can edit Wikipedia, so anyone can add anything to Wikipedia:WikiProject Bangladesh/Article requests. I assume that Citizens for Good Governance (SHUJAN) was added to the list in good faith, perhaps the editor didn't have time to write the article themselves. Very few people watch the list, and they may not monitor it closely, so you cannot assume that there is consensus for items to be on the list. Being on the list only means that one person thought it would be a good topic, not that it meets the encyclopedia's notability guidelines.
If you create an article, it is your responsability to ensure it meets Wikipedia's policies and guidelines. If you can find reliable, in-depth sources about the organization that are independent of it, please add them to the article. If no such sources can be found, the article is likely to be deleted.
